IRAQ: The leader in Iraq of terrorist group al Qaida has been wounded and an aide killed in a clash north of Baghdad, says the Interior Ministry.
The clash happened near Balad, a major American base about 50 miles north of the capital, said Brigadier General Abdul-Karim Khalaf .
He said Abu Ayyub al-Masri was wounded and his aide, identified as Abu Abdullah al-Majemaai, was killed.
But the brigadier general declined to say how Iraqi forces knew al-Masri had been injured, and there was no report on the incident from US authorities.
